Legal assistance for foreign investors in France
Foreign investment in France involves carrying out specific administrative, legal, and financial formalities. These steps are essential to secure the transaction, ensure compliance with French regulations, and facilitate the investors' entry into the company's capital.

4- Drafting and verification of contractual documents
Foreign investment involves drafting or adapting numerous contractual documents:
- Term sheets and pre-investment agreements;
- Shareholders' agreements and ancillary agreements;
- Share or bond issuance contracts;
- Specific legal guarantees and commitments for foreign investors;
- Documentation relating to governance and investor rights.
